The Evolution of Contact Lenses: From Old to New Brands
Contact lenses have undergone a astounding evolution since their initial beginnings. What were once bulky and often uncomfortable devices have now become high-tech marvels that offer clear vision and convenience.
Early contact lenses, pioneered in the late 19th century, were primarily made of hard materials. They were challenging to insert and remove, and often irritated the eyes.
Over time, new materials and designs emerged, leading to the development of flexible lenses that were simpler to wear. These lenses, made from acrylics, offered improved comfort and minimized the risk of eye problems.
The evolution of contact lens technology has also seen the emergence of groundbreaking brands. Established names have continued to develop, while new entrants are constantly disrupting the market with their own innovative offerings.
Today's contact lens market offers a wide range of options to suit specific needs. From daily disposables to monthly lenses, and from corrective lenses to cosmetic lenses, there is a contact lens solution for almost everyone.
